#28708c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#28708c is composed of 15.7% red, 43.9%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.4% cyan, 20%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 196.8 degrees, a saturation of 55.6% and a lightness of 35.3%. #28708c color hex could be obtained by blending #50e0ff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#28708c color description : Dark blue.
The hexadecimal color #28708c has RGB values of R:40, G:112,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.2,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 2650252.
